dotnet/reactive · error · ArgumentNullException
Value cannot be null. (Parameter 'resultSelector')
Error message
Value cannot be null. (Parameter 'resultSelector')
What it means
The scheduler-based Generate overload throws ArgumentNullException with parameter name 'resultSelector' when the state-to-result mapping delegate is null; the .NET runtime message is 'Value cannot be null. (Parameter 'resultSelector')'.
Solutions
- Pass a non-null selector, e.g. x => x.ToString(), as the fourth argument
- Match arguments to the (initialState, condition, iterate, resultSelector, scheduler) order
- Coalesce or validate the selector where it is produced rather than at the Generate call
Example fix
// before AsyncObservable.Generate(0, x => x < 10, x => x + 1, null, Scheduler.Default); // after AsyncObservable.Generate(0, x => x < 10, x => x + 1, x => x, Scheduler.Default);

When it happens
Trigger: Calling AsyncObservable.Generate(initialState, condition, iterate, null, scheduler) — the fourth argument is null, frequently from positional confusion in the five-parameter overload.
Common situations: Optional selector arguments defaulting to null; argument lists assembled dynamically where the selector was skipped; copy-paste errors leaving a placeholder null.
